From 695ea7455cfe2f865bb284ed780864f003a54ada Mon Sep 17 00:00:00 2001 From: Fingadumbledore <53864355+Fingadumbledore@users.noreply.github.com> Date: Mon, 11 Sep 2023 17:30:39 +0200 Subject: [PATCH] Create systemMonitor.py --- party/systemMonitor.py | 18 ++++++++++++++++++ 1 file changed, 18 insertions(+) create mode 100644 party/systemMonitor.py diff --git a/party/systemMonitor.py b/party/systemMonitor.py new file mode 100644 index 0000000..ad99ca2 --- /dev/null +++ b/party/systemMonitor.py @@ -0,0 +1,18 @@ +from pymongo import MongoClient +from datetime import datetime +import psutil +import os + +class SystemMonitor: + + CONNECTION_STRING = None + client = None + collection = None + initialized = False + + @classmethod + def init(self): + self.CONNECTION_STRING = "mongodb://localhost:27017/" + self.client = MongoClient(self.CONNECTION_STRING) + self.collection = self.client['partyyy']['systemMonitor'] + self.initialized = True